https://wpgeodirectory.com/support/topic/notifications-email-enquiry/#post-44995 <![CDATA[Reply To: Notifications – email enquiry]]> https://wpgeodirectory.com/support/topic/notifications-email-enquiry/#post-44995 Wed, 08 Jul 2015 07:31:00 +0000 Guust The [#comments#] should only be the comments posted by a visitor.
You can adjust the email at GD > notifications > other emails
You can replace [#listing_link#] with any HTML you like.

I hope I understand you correctly …

But I agree that [#listing_link#] should link to the homepage URL, not the folder where WP is installed. I’ll let the developers know too.
